Why 550W Bifacial Solar Panels Dominate Industrial Energy Projects
Imagine solar panels that harvest sunlight from both sides – that's the game-changing advantage of 550W bifacial models. Unlike conventional single-sided panels, these units generate power through:
- Direct sunlight on the front surface
- Reflected light captured by the rear side
- Enhanced performance in snowy or high-albedo environments
"Bifacial technology boosts energy yield by 11-23% annually compared to monofacial panels." - 2023 Global Solar Technology Report

Installation Insights: What You Need to Know
While installation resembles standard solar arrays, three factors demand special attention:
- Ground reflectance optimization (ideal: light-colored surfaces)
- Elevation angles for rear-side illumination
- Dual-axis tracking compatibility
